Can Eczema cause white patches on skin?

Can Eczema cause white patches on skin?

Generally, a white patch on skin isn’t cause for concern. Skin discoloration can be triggered by a number of causes, including: Eczema. Sometimes a small area of skin becomes irritated or develops mild eczema, which results in a patch of skin that’s lighter in pigment than is the skin around it (pityriasis alba).

Why is there white patches on my back?

If you notice visible white patches on your skin, you could be suffering from pityriasis versicolor – a yeast infection that causes a rash most commonly on your back, chest and shoulders.

Can sunburn cause white patches?

White spots on the skin appear lighter than your normal skin color. Most of the time we think sun exposure causes extra melanin production and brown spots or a tan to form on the skin. However, exposure to the sun can also cause the skin to stop producing melanin, which causes white spots in those areas.

How do you get rid of white spots from sunburn?

There are several methods that may help reduce the appearance of white sunspots including OTC options such as topical steroid and retinoid creams, as well as professional treatments such as lasers, dermabrasion, chemical peels and cryotherapy.

Why do I get white spots on my Skin from the Sun?

White sunspots, or iIdiopathic guttate hypomelanosis (IGH) are a form of hypopigmentation, a condition that occurs due to a lack of melanin in an area of skin. While there are several theories as to why IGH occurs, spots on skin from the sun is widely believed to be due to this decline in melanin production.

What does it mean to have white patches on your skin?

Doctors call one of these conditions pityriasis alba, which is Latin for white, scaly patches. Children with this extremely common condition develop uneven, round or oval patches after sun exposure. The patches are dry with very fine scales.
